"Lagumu" is a word in CEBUANO
lagumù, lagúmù a producing a crunchy sound.
Lagumù ang sinángag mais kan-un, Roasted grains of corn are crunchy to eat.
v [A2S; c1] make a crunching, grinding sound.
Milagúmù ang bildu nga gigaling, The glass made a crunching noise as it was ground.
